OVERVIEW

        Multiple vulnerabilities have been identified in 
         Oracle Agile Engineering Data Management, versions  6.1.3,
          6.2.0
         Oracle Agile PLM, versions  9.3.5,  9.3.6
         Oracle Engineering Data Management, versions  6.1.3.0,
          6.2.2.0
         Oracle Transportation Management, versions  6.3.0,  6.3.1,
          6.3.2,  6.3.3,  6.3.4,  6.3.5,  6.3.6,  6.3.7,  6.4.1,
          6.4.2
        [1]


IMPACT

        The vendor has provided the following information regarding
        to the vulnerabilities:
        
        "This Critical Patch Update contains 7 new security fixes for
        the Oracle Supply Chain Products Suite.   4 of these
        vulnerabilities may be remotely exploitable without
        authentication,  i.e.,  may be exploited over a network
        without requiring user credentials."

        "CVE-2015-7501
        
        7.1
        
        AV:N/AC:L/PR:N/UI:R/S:C/C:L/I:L/A:L
        
        Supported versions that are affected are 7.2.4.x.x,
        7.3.0.x.x,7.3.1.x.x and 7.3.5.x.x. Easily exploitable
        vulnerability allows unauthenticated attacker with network
        access via multiple protocols to compromise Oracle
        Communications Order and Service Management.  Successful
        attacks require human interaction from a person other than
        the attacker and while the vulnerability is in Oracle
        Communications Order and Service Management, attacks may
        significantly impact additional products. Successful attacks
        of this vulnerability can result in  unauthorized update,
        insert or delete access to some of Oracle Communications
        Order and Service Management accessible data as well as
        unauthorized read access to a subset of Oracle
        Communications Order and Service Management accessible data
        and unauthorized ability to cause a partial denial of
        service (partial DOS) of Oracle Communications Order and
        Service Management.
        
        CVE-2016-3092
        
        7.5
        
        AV:N/AC:L/PR:N/UI:N/S:U/C:N/I:N/A:H
        
        The supported version that is affected is 3.1.2. Easily
        exploitable vulnerability allows unauthenticated attacker
        with network access via HTTP to compromise Oracle GlassFish
        Server.  Successful attacks of this vulnerability can result
        in unauthorized ability to cause a hang or frequently
        repeatable crash (complete DOS) of Oracle GlassFish Server.
        
        CVE-2017-5664
        
        9.8
        
        AV:N/AC:L/PR:N/UI:N/S:U/C:H/I:H/A:H
        
        Supported versions that are affected are 4.2.0 and  4.2.1.
        Easily exploitable vulnerability allows unauthenticated
        attacker with network access via HTTP to compromise Oracle
        Hospitality Guest Access.  Successful attacks of this
        vulnerability can result in takeover of Oracle Hospitality
        Guest Access.
        
        CVE-2017-3732
        
        5.9
        
        AV:N/AC:H/PR:N/UI:N/S:U/C:H/I:N/A:N
        
        The supported version that is affected is 10.x. Difficult to
        exploit vulnerability allows unauthenticated attacker with
        network access via TLS to compromise Oracle Communications
        EAGLE LNP Application Processor.  Successful attacks of this
        vulnerability can result in  unauthorized access to critical
        data or complete access to all Oracle Communications EAGLE
        LNP Application Processor accessible data.
        
        CVE-2017-10161
        
        4.8
        
        AV:N/AC:H/PR:N/UI:N/S:U/C:L/I:L/A:N
        
        Supported versions that are affected are 6.1.3.0 and
        6.2.2.0. Difficult to exploit vulnerability allows
        unauthenticated attacker with network access via HTTP to
        compromise Oracle Engineering Data Management.  Successful
        attacks of this vulnerability can result in  unauthorized
        update, insert or delete access to some of Oracle
        Engineering Data Management accessible data as well as
        unauthorized read access to a subset of Oracle Engineering
        Data Management accessible data.
        
        CVE-2017-10299
        
        4.3
        
        AV:N/AC:L/PR:L/UI:N/S:U/C:L/I:N/A:N
        
        Supported versions that are affected are 9.3.5 and  9.3.6.
        Easily exploitable vulnerability allows low privileged
        attacker with network access via HTTP to compromise Oracle
        Agile PLM.  Successful attacks of this vulnerability can
        result in  unauthorized read access to a subset of Oracle
        Agile PLM accessible data.
        
        CVE-2017-10308
        
        3.5
        
        AV:P/AC:L/PR:N/UI:N/S:U/C:L/I:L/A:N
        
        Supported versions that are affected are 9.3.5 and  9.3.6.
        Easily exploitable vulnerability allows physical access to
        compromise Oracle Agile PLM.  Successful attacks of this
        vulnerability can result in  unauthorized update, insert or
        delete access to some of Oracle Agile PLM accessible data as
        well as  unauthorized read access to a subset of Oracle
        Agile PLM accessible data."

MITIGATION

        "Due to the threat posed by a successful attack, Oracle
        strongly recommends that customers apply CPU fixes as soon
        as possible. Until you apply the CPU fixes, it may be
        possible to reduce the risk of successful attack by blocking
        network protocols required by an attack. For attacks that
        require certain privileges or access to certain packages,
        removing the privileges or the ability to access the
        packages from users that do not need the privileges may help
        reduce the risk of successful attack. Both approaches may
        break application functionality, so Oracle strongly
        recommends that customers test changes on non-production
        systems. Neither approach should be considered a long-term
        solution as neither corrects the underlying problem." [1]
